Designing Play With Purpose

What do you do with an awkward stairwell space that seems too narrow to be useful? For our clients in Long Beach, California, the answer was to turn it into a kid’s dream: The Rainbow Spaceship Playroom. From the very start, their designers and architects imagined how our custom nets could open up the area while creating a safe, interactive play space. We were honored to help bring that vision to life. In just 10 days, we transformed a wasted corner of the home into a high-energy, intergalactic escape filled with color, movement, and adventure.

Designed with a rainbow space theme, the playroom features monkey bars, a rock wall, and vibrant paracord netting woven above the stairwell. The nets don’t just look cool—they make the space functional, letting kids climb, lounge, read, and explore while staying safe.

Because the house sits in a tight coastal neighborhood with no room for an outdoor playground, this indoor installation became the perfect solution. It proves how creative design can unlock even the trickiest of spaces and provide kids with what they need most: room to PLAY, move, and imagine.
